Table driven test editor


The following document describes the table driven test editor. The table driven test editor can be used for tests with a sequential test flow.

If tests get more complex table driven blocks can be transformed to compound blocks for further development.

Common Tasks

Add Row

You can drop steps from the test suite tree or use the context menu. New steps will be added as new row after the selected row.

Remove Row

You can remove selected rows from table using the context menu or the delete button on your keyboard.

Replace Rows

You can replace stelected rows using the context menu.

Move Rows Up/Down

You can move rows up / down in the table via the context menu to reorganized the execution order.
